Surprisingly, Vince Carter statistically has a high probability of getting into the Hall of Fame based on the formula from the basketball reference site. Doesn't mean he will, and I don't think he will, but on the numbers, he has a better probability than guys like Stockton, Lanier, McHale, Worthy, Alex English who are already in.
http://www.basketball-reference.com/...ob_career.html
But of course, I think the lack of playoff team success really makes him a huge longshot at this point.
